When viewing the list of Uploaded Files, use the Show number of records drop-down from the bottom left corner of the page. This lets you view a specified number of files on one page. The page links are located at the bottom right of the page. The options available are 10/50/100/500. If you're looking for something specific, try using the Search feature. This can save time and help you locate information quickly. When Search Filters are available, they can be found at the top right corner of the page. Click the Show Filter(s) arrow. The Hide Filter(s) arrow can be found to the left of the Filters heading. To Clear filter(s), click the broom icon at the top right. Breadcrumbs show you what page you are on during any process in your portal. You can use the links in the breadcrumbs to go back to previous pages you may have navigated through to get to the page you are on currently. The breadcrumb links are at the top left corner above the page heading. Click the Breadcrumb links whether they are in blue or gray font.
